An unveiling of a blue plaque in honour of the 1924 Olympic Games athletes who stayed at a Broadstairs hotel has taken place today (June 29).
The plaque was officially unveiled at the former Carlton Hotel in Victoria Parade by Broadstairs mayor Peter Shaw as part of a day of events marking the town’s place in the Olympic team’s history.
The event also included a presentation, film script raffle and a screening of the film at The Palace Cinema.
A re-enactment of the Chariots of Fire race took place on the beach at 3pm.

It is the culmination of several years’ work to uncover the evidence linking the 1924 athletics team to the property.
